John Muller WPIX-TV NEWS ANCHOR New York, NY. In the fall of 1829, Boston abolitionistDavid Walkerwrote and published a pamphlet entitled, Appeal to the Colored Citizens of the World. In the pamphlet, Walker denounced slavery and encouraged enslaved people to fight for their freedom. A devout Christian, he believed that abolition was a "glorious and heavenly cause." However, even in Boston, he continued to note the effects of discrimination, such as African Americans not being allowed to serve on juries and their children having to attend inferior schools. Jackboy Net Worth 2020, The Appeal increased southern white paranoia about the potential for slave uprising, and was an impetus for increased restrictions on both free and enslaved blacks. David Walker was born a free African American in North Carolina. In the copious pockets of these garments, he concealed copies of his Appeal, which he reasoned would reach Southern ports and pass through the hands of other used-clothes dealers who would know what to do with them. Walker was described by the militant abolitionist, Henry Highland Garnet (1815-1882), as follows: The personal appearance of Mr. Walker was prepossessing, being six feet in height, slender and well proportioned. He was 33 when he died in Boston, Massachusetts, on August 6 (some sources say June 28), 1830. Two more editions of Walker's Appeal were printed in 1830. By 1825, Walker had moved to Boston where he ran a clothing shop, and played an important role in Bostons African American community. When Walker was found dead in Boston circa August 6 (some sources say June 28), 1830, many assumed that he had been poisoned (in fact, he may have succumbed to tuberculosis, which had also killed his daughter). In 1829, African American abolitionist David Walker wrote an incendiary pamphlet that argued for the end of slavery and discrimination in the United States.
